The Original Goals of Litecoin and Ethereum
Before comparing details, you need to understand the core purpose of each project. Litecoin and Ethereum were created with very different main goals in mind, and that shapes how they are used today.
Litecoin’s Payment-Focused Design
Litecoin was launched in 2011 as a lighter version of Bitcoin. The aim was simple: faster blocks and lower fees for everyday payments. Litecoin focuses on being a digital currency for sending value from one person to another without going through banks.
Blocks on Litecoin are created about every 2.5 minutes, which is roughly four times faster than Bitcoin. This faster rhythm helps payments confirm more quickly and keeps average fees low, which is useful for small transfers.
Ethereum’s Programmable Vision
Ethereum, launched in 2015, was built as a programmable blockchain. The aim was not just money transfer, but also running smart contracts and decentralized applications. Ethereum is more like a global computer that also has its own currency, called Ether (ETH).
Smart contracts on Ethereum are small programs that run on the blockchain and execute as written. This design allows people to build many services on top of Ethereum, from finance platforms to games, without a central operator controlling them.
Litecoin vs Ethereum: Core Features Side by Side
Seeing the main traits in one place makes the Litecoin vs Ethereum comparison easier to grasp. The table below brings the most important technical and functional differences together.
Litecoin vs Ethereum: Key Technical and Functional Differences
| Feature | Litecoin (LTC) | Ethereum (ETH) |
|---|---|---|
| Main purpose | Fast, low-cost digital payments | Smart contracts and decentralized applications |
| Launch year | 2011 | 2015 |
| Consensus mechanism | Proof of Work (mining) | Proof of Stake (validators, staking) |
| Block time | About 2.5 minutes | About 12–15 seconds |
| Supply model | Capped supply, halving events | No fixed cap, changing issuance policy |
| Smart contracts | Very limited support | Full-feature smart contract platform |
| Main token use | Payments and value transfer | Gas for transactions and apps, plus payments |
| Typical ecosystem | Payments, trading, some merchant use | DeFi, NFTs, games, DAOs, stablecoins |
This high-level view shows that Litecoin behaves more like a classic digital currency, while Ethereum acts as a base layer for many types of crypto projects. Your choice should match the kind of use you care about most, such as payments or interacting with apps.
How Litecoin Works as “Digital Silver”
Litecoin is often called “digital silver” to Bitcoin’s “digital gold.” The project takes Bitcoin’s basic design and adjusts a few key settings to make payments faster and cheaper for everyday use.
Mining, Supply, and Transaction Flow
Litecoin uses a Proof of Work system, so miners use computing power to secure the network and create new coins. The supply of Litecoin is capped, and rewards to miners reduce over time through halving events, similar to Bitcoin’s schedule.
When you send Litecoin, your transaction enters a pool of pending data. Miners bundle these transactions into blocks, and once a block is added to the chain, your payment is confirmed. Because blocks are frequent and fees are usually low, Litecoin works well for simple transfers.
Strengths and Limits of Litecoin’s Model
Litecoin’s focus on payments brings clear strengths. The network is relatively simple, the code base is close to Bitcoin’s, and users can understand the main purpose quickly. On the other hand, Litecoin does not aim to support a large range of apps or tokens, so its role stays narrow by design.
This narrow focus means Litecoin may appeal more to people who want a straightforward currency rather than a complex platform. That can be a benefit if you prefer clarity and do not need advanced features.
How Ethereum Works as a Programmable Platform
Ethereum was designed as a platform for code, not just for money. That choice affects how the network runs, how fees work, and how people use Ether in daily activity.
Smart Contracts and the Ethereum Virtual Machine
On Ethereum, smart contracts are programs that live on the blockchain. Developers write these programs, deploy them, and then anyone can interact with them by sending transactions. The Ethereum Virtual Machine (EVM) runs this code on thousands of nodes around the world.
Because smart contracts are open and shared, they can be combined like building blocks. A lending app can plug into a trading app, which can plug into a stablecoin, all on the same base chain. This mix of apps is a major reason Ethereum has such a large ecosystem.
Proof of Stake and Network Operation
Ethereum now uses Proof of Stake. Instead of miners, validators lock up ETH to secure the network and process transactions. Validators propose and confirm blocks, and they earn rewards for honest work or face penalties if they try to cheat.
This design aims to reduce energy use and support future scaling upgrades. It also changes how people can take part in securing the network, since staking does not require special mining hardware but does require holding ETH.

Fees, Speed, and Scalability in Litecoin vs Ethereum
Many people compare Litecoin vs Ethereum based on fees and speed, because those factors affect daily use. The answer here depends on network activity, the type of transaction, and whether you use extra scaling tools.
Real-World Experience of Sending LTC and ETH
Litecoin has relatively stable, low fees and a moderate block time of about 2.5 minutes. For simple transfers, this works well and is usually cheap. Ethereum processes blocks much faster, but fees can spike during busy periods, especially for complex smart contract activity.
To address higher fees, Ethereum uses scaling solutions such as layer-2 networks. These secondary networks process transactions off the main chain and then settle back to Ethereum. Litecoin does not rely on the same type of scaling, because its main use is simpler payments that fit on the base chain.
Security, Maturity, and Network Risk
Both Litecoin and Ethereum have been live for many years and have gone through major market cycles. That history gives each project a level of trust that newer coins do not yet have.
Base Layer Security vs App-Level Risk
Litecoin’s code base is close to Bitcoin’s, and the network has a long record of stable operation. However, Litecoin has a smaller mining ecosystem than Bitcoin, which some people see as a relative security drawback, even though no major attacks have occurred.
Ethereum has a large number of validators and a very active developer community. The network has gone through several big upgrades, which adds complexity but also shows strong technical progress. The main security risk for Ethereum often lies in individual smart contracts and apps, which can have bugs or design flaws, even if the base chain is secure.
